🩹 Bruises on the body are common and usually NOT serious

Most bruises happen because of:

  • Minor bumps or injuries you didn’t notice
  • Fragile blood vessels (more common with age)
  • Strenuous exercise
  • Certain medications (like blood thinners or aspirin)

⚠️ When bruises might need attention

Unexplained bruising can sometimes be linked to medical issues, but it’s not something you can diagnose from a headline. Possible causes include:

  • Low platelets or blood clotting problems
  • Vitamin deficiencies (like vitamin C or K)
  • Liver problems
  • Side effects of certain medications

But these conditions usually come with other symptoms, not just random bruises.


🚨 Red flags to watch for

You should see a doctor if you notice:

  • Bruises appearing very frequently without any injury
  • Very large or painful bruises
  • Bruising along with bleeding gums, nosebleeds, or fatigue
  • Bruises that keep getting worse or don’t heal
